mary has 3 blouses (red, black, and white), 2 pairs of pants (black and blue), and 4 pairs of shoes ( red, blue, black, and whit

e). if mary picks each part of her outfit randomly, what is the probability that mary's outfit will be black bouse, black pants, black shoes?

The probability that Mary's outfit will be black blouse, black pants, black shoes is 1/24 if the Mary has 3 blouses, 2 pairs of pants, and 4 pairs of shoes.

<h3>What is probability?</h3>

It is defined as the ratio of the number of favorable outcomes to the total number of outcomes, in other words the probability is the number that shows the happening of the event.

We have:

Mary has 3 blouses (red, black, and white), 2 pairs of pants (black and blue), and 4 pairs of shoes (red, blue, black, and white).

P(black blouse) = 1/3

P(black pants) = 1/2

P(black shoes) = 1/4

Probability that Mary's outfit will be black blouse, black pants, black shoes:

= (1/3)(1/2)(1/4)

= 1/24

Thus, the probability that Mary's outfit will be black blouse, black pants, black shoes is 1/24 if the Mary has 3 blouses, 2 pairs of pants, and 4 pairs of shoes.

An item that cost $5.50 is marked up %60. What is the new price of the item after the markup? Show work please​

Answer:

$8.80

Step-by-step explanation:

In order to find the new price, you need to add 60% of the original price (5.50) to the original price. You have two options:

1) multiply $5.50*0.6 to get 60% of the original price. You would get $3.30. Then add $3.30+$5.50, which equals $8.80. This way takes longer but shows you all the steps.

2) The shorter way is to simply multiply $5.50*1.6, which also equals $8.80. This works because the "1" automatically adds the 5.50 to 60% of the original price, this way you don't have to multiply then add.

If you don't understand how the second way works or your teacher taught you #1, just do it the first way.

What is the diameter of the circle whose center is at (6,0) and passes through the point (2,-3)

Answer: 10 units

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the distance formula(√(x1-x2)^2+(y2-y1)^2)

\sqrt{(6-2)^2+(0-(-3))^2} \\\\\sqrt{4^2+3^2}\\\\\sqrt{16+9}\\ \\\sqrt{25}\\ \\5

Thus, the radius of the circle is 5.  Because the diameter is 2r, the diameter = 2(5) = 10
